Dr Richard Amos
Senior Veterinarian (BVSc)
Richard Graduated from Melbourne University with a Bachelor of Veterinary Science in 1997. He spent 4 years as a Dairy cattle vet in cold and windy Warrnambool in Victoria before travelling around Australia working as a locum veterinarian. Richard has spent time working in mixed and small animal practices in Western Australia, Darwin and Port Maquarie, treating a diverse range of animals. Richard has worked as a vet in Townsville since 2005. Richard’s interest include fishing, camping. 4WDing and large breed dogs. If Richard was to be rencarnated he would choose to be a bird, so he can fly!

Emmi Amos
Veterinary Practice Manager (Cert IV in Small Business Management)
Emmi joined the management team in 2013. With a background of management outside the veterinary field she enjoys the challenge of balancing patient, client and team needs. Originally from Victoria she loves the warm weather. She has called Townsville home since 2005 and loves the relaxed and friendly atmosphere in North Queensland. At home her large dog and children keep her busy and entertained! If re-encarnated, Emmi would love to be a dolphin as she would be intelligent, able to swim freely and make others happy.

Jodie Sparks
Veterinary Nurse
Meet Jodie! Jodie joined our team in October 2024, bringing 20+ years of experience with her. She has been a Townsville girl her whole life—a true Aussie Bogan, if you will. Jodie loves all animals, with five dogs, a bird, a snake, and a guinea pig to keep her on her toes. When she isn’t working, Jodie enjoys camping, jet skiing, and exercising her animals. If Jodie were to be reincarnated, she would be an Ape, free in a forest.

Shay Glenwright
Trainee Veterinary Nurse (Studying Certificate II in Animal Care)
Shay is our new Trainee Veterinary Nurse. She was born in Townsville and has always had a passion for animals both large and small. Shay has a Kelpie and Bull Arab as well as 2 thoroughbred horses! She is passionate about our clients and patients and ensuring the best care and attention for your furry friends. Outside of work Shay enjoys camping, 4-wheel driving and fixing the motors in her cars. If shay were to be reincarnated, she would be a wild horse, running free across the land.
